'Real' sex tape put on hold

Danielle Staub, one of "The Real Housewives of New Jersey," has temporarily stopped an ex from releasing a sex tape.

A judge yesterday ordered an injunction banning the release of any sexually explicit video or pictures of Danielle and her ex-boyfriend, Stephen Zalewski, pending a hearing next month.

Danielle says Stephen is trying to get back at her because she broke up with him last year. She says she was videotaped without her knowledge.

Ex-boyfriend? In the mixed-up world of reality television, it seems, you can be a "real" housewife without actually being a wife.

* Perez Hilton sued Black Eyed

Peas' manager Polo Molina in L.A. yesterday for battery and intentional infliction of emotional distress. He is seeking unspecified damages in excess of $25,000. (TMZ.com reported the alleged punch may be a violation of Molina's parole on a DUI.)

The suit states Perez is seeking to protect his rights to free speech and claims Molina attacked him because he made critical comments about the Black Eyed Peas' new album.
